Calculando tempo de execução de várias classes simultaneamente
25/03/2016
0
Boa noite,
Preciso imprimir o tempo de execução de várias classes simultaneamente. Tentei dessa forma, mas, só está aparecendo o da primeira classe. Como faço?
long ti = System.currentTimeMillis();
aleatorio();
long tf = System.currentTimeMillis();
System.out.println("Aleatório executado em = " + (tf - ti) + " ms");
System.out.println("---------------------------");
long ti = System.currentTimeMillis();
pesquisaSequencial();
long tf = System.currentTimeMillis();
System.out.println("Pesquisa sequencial executada em = " + (tf - ti) + " ms");
System.out.println("---------------------------");
long ti = System.currentTimeMillis();
pesquisaSeqSentinela();
long tf = System.currentTimeMillis();
System.out.println("Pesquisa sequencial sentinela executada em = " + (tf - ti) + " ms");
System.out.println("---------------------------");
long ti = System.currentTimeMillis();
pesquisaBinaria();
long tf = System.currentTimeMillis();
System.out.println("Pesquisa binária executada em = " + (tf - ti) + " ms");
System.out.println("---------------------------");
}
Abraço,
FláviaMota
Preciso imprimir o tempo de execução de várias classes simultaneamente. Tentei dessa forma, mas, só está aparecendo o da primeira classe. Como faço?
long ti = System.currentTimeMillis();
aleatorio();
long tf = System.currentTimeMillis();
System.out.println("Aleatório executado em = " + (tf - ti) + " ms");
System.out.println("---------------------------");
long ti = System.currentTimeMillis();
pesquisaSequencial();
long tf = System.currentTimeMillis();
System.out.println("Pesquisa sequencial executada em = " + (tf - ti) + " ms");
System.out.println("---------------------------");
long ti = System.currentTimeMillis();
pesquisaSeqSentinela();
long tf = System.currentTimeMillis();
System.out.println("Pesquisa sequencial sentinela executada em = " + (tf - ti) + " ms");
System.out.println("---------------------------");
long ti = System.currentTimeMillis();
pesquisaBinaria();
long tf = System.currentTimeMillis();
System.out.println("Pesquisa binária executada em = " + (tf - ti) + " ms");
System.out.println("---------------------------");
}
Abraço,
FláviaMota
Flávia Mota
Curtir tópico
+ 0
Responder
Clique aqui para fazer login e interagir na Comunidade :)